In some cases, children with special needs are still considered a burden and a shame by society because of a culture of negative thinking that has been passed down through generations. As a result, their opportunities for socialization and education are very limited. This condition can certainly trigger social injustice and inequality behavior, which can have a negative impact on the psychological development of children with special needs. One solution to overcome these problems is to introduce inclusive education, which aims to provide equal access to education for all students, including children with special needs. With the principle of justice and respect for the form of human diversity, the relationship between inclusive education and the Qur'an is very related. This study aims to examine inclusive education from the Qur'anic perspective in building social equality. Through the method of literature review, this research attempts to analyze relevant Qur'anic verses and relate them to the concept of inclusive education. By examining the QS. Al-Hujurat verse 13 and QS. Ar-Rum verse 22, it is known that the Qur'an emphasizes the importance of knowing and respecting differences in fellow human beings. This is in line with inclusive education, which is committed to providing equal access to all students and emphasizes the importance of fair and non-discriminatory treatment. Moderate attitudes, as part of social equality, enable the creation of an inclusive educational environment where all students can learn and develop without pressure or discrimination. The results of this study are expected to contribute to the creation of practical guidelines for educators and policy makers, as well as to change people's perceptions of diversity and inclusion. Ultimately, this research aims to support the creation of a more harmonious and equitable society and build a more inclusive social structure.
